Centrifugal pumps play a vital role in numerous medical and pharmaceutical applications across the UK, including:

  • Dialysis machines
  • Pharmaceutical manufacturing
  • Medical fluid delivery systems
  • Laboratory instruments
  • Blood processing equipment

Key Considerations in the British Medical Sector:

  1. Precision and Accuracy:
    • Pumps require highly accurate flow control to ensure consistent dosing and delivery of fluids.
    • Precise motion control helps maintain patient safety and treatment efficacy.
  2. Hygiene and Cleanability:
    • Pumps must comply with stringent UK and EU hygiene standards, including MHRA and EU GMP guidelines.
    • Designs facilitate cleaning-in-place (CIP) and sterilisation-in-place (SIP) processes to prevent contamination.
  3. Gentle Fluid Handling:
    • Motion control systems are engineered to minimise shear forces, protecting delicate fluids such as blood or biologics.
    • Smooth acceleration and deceleration reduce stress on fluids.
  4. Reliability and Safety:
    • Given the critical nature of medical treatments, pumps feature robust fail-safe mechanisms.
    • Real-time monitoring ensures immediate response to any fault or abnormality.
  5. Regulatory Compliance:
    • Control systems meet MHRA (Medicines and Healthcare products Regulatory Agency) regulations.
    • Data logging and traceability are essential for audits and quality assurance.

Typical Motion Control Technologies Used:

  • Brushless DC motors and stepper motors for precise control.
  • Variable frequency drives (VFDs) designed specifically for medical pump applications.
  • Closed-loop control systems with feedback from flow and pressure sensors.
  • Embedded microcontrollers running sophisticated algorithms to maintain steady flow and detect faults.

Example: Dialysis Machine Application

  • Controls blood and dialysis fluid flow with high accuracy.
  • Ensures fluid handling is gentle to avoid haemolysis (damage to blood cells).
  • Incorporates safety interlocks in accordance with UK medical device standards.
